Activities and Experiences Around Your Bamboo Villa

Alright, you've booked your dream villa – now it's time to plan your adventures! Staying in a luxury bamboo villa in Ubud offers the perfect base for exploring the rich culture and natural beauty of Bali. Ubud is a treasure trove of activities and experiences, and you'll want to make the most of your time there. A visit to Ubud wouldn't be complete without exploring the iconic rice terraces. Tegalalang Rice Terraces are a must-see, with their stunning landscapes and intricate irrigation systems. Take a leisurely stroll through the terraces, snap some photos, and learn about traditional Balinese farming practices. For a more adventurous experience, consider a guided trek through the rice paddies, which will take you off the beaten path and allow you to discover hidden gems. If you're a nature lover, you'll be in paradise in Ubud. The area is home to lush forests, cascading waterfalls, and serene rivers. Visit the Sacred Monkey Forest Sanctuary, where you can observe playful monkeys in their natural habitat. Hike to Tegenungan Waterfall, where you can take a refreshing dip in the cool waters. Or go white-water rafting on the Ayung River for an adrenaline-pumping adventure. Immerse yourself in Balinese culture by attending a traditional dance performance or taking a cooking class. Ubud is known for its vibrant arts scene, and you can find captivating dance performances showcasing traditional Balinese stories and music. If you're a foodie, don't miss the opportunity to learn how to prepare authentic Balinese dishes in a cooking class. You'll learn about local ingredients, traditional cooking techniques, and the cultural significance of Balinese cuisine. Indulge in some relaxation and rejuvenation at one of Ubud's many spas and wellness centers. Bali is renowned for its spa treatments, and Ubud is no exception. Treat yourself to a traditional Balinese massage, a herbal body scrub, or a yoga session overlooking the rice paddies. You'll leave feeling refreshed, revitalized, and ready to take on the world. Shop for unique souvenirs and handicrafts at Ubud's bustling markets and art galleries. Ubud is a shopper's paradise, with a wide array of goods on offer, from handcrafted jewelry and wood carvings to traditional textiles and paintings. Spend some time browsing the markets and art galleries, and you're sure to find something special to take home with you. Sustainable Luxury: Why Bamboo Matters

Let's talk about sustainability, guys. When you choose a luxury bamboo villa in Ubud, you're not just opting for a stylish vacation; you're also making an environmentally conscious decision. Bamboo is a remarkable material that offers a sustainable alternative to traditional building materials like wood and concrete. So, why does bamboo matter, and how does it contribute to a more sustainable future? First off, bamboo is one of the fastest-growing plants on Earth. Some species can grow up to a meter per day! This rapid growth rate means that bamboo can be harvested quickly and sustainably, without depleting natural resources. Unlike trees, which take decades to mature, bamboo can be harvested every few years, making it a highly renewable resource. Bamboo is incredibly strong and durable. It has a higher tensile strength than steel and can withstand earthquakes and typhoons. This makes it an ideal building material for structures that need to be both beautiful and resilient. Many luxury bamboo villas in Ubud are designed to withstand the elements while minimizing their environmental impact. Bamboo is also a carbon sink, meaning that it absorbs more carbon dioxide from the atmosphere than it releases. This helps to reduce greenhouse gas emissions and combat climate change. By choosing a bamboo villa, you're supporting a material that actively contributes to carbon sequestration. The use of bamboo in construction also reduces the demand for traditional building materials like wood and concrete, which have significant environmental impacts. Deforestation is a major concern, and using bamboo instead of wood helps to protect our forests and preserve biodiversity. Concrete production is also a major source of carbon emissions, and by reducing our reliance on concrete, we can lower our carbon footprint. Beyond its environmental benefits, bamboo also supports local communities in Ubud. Many luxury bamboo villas source their bamboo from local farmers and artisans, providing them with a sustainable income and preserving traditional craftsmanship. By staying in a bamboo villa, you're contributing to the local economy and supporting sustainable livelihoods.
